[0031] The present invention will be further described below in conjunction with the accompanying drawings and embodiments.

[0032] Such as figure 1 As shown, the example of the present invention provides a teaching resource management system applied to electronic double boards, which is characterized in that the system consists of the following five parts from bottom to top:

[0033] Infrastructure service layer (IaaS), as the underlying support environment, realizes transparent access and management of network and storage devices through cluster and virtualization technologies;

[0034] The virtual service environment layer (PaaS) provides a virtual service basic tool environment for applications through virtual hosts, and provides services to upper application service layer applications in the form of APIs;

Abstract

The invention relates to a teaching resource management system which is applied to electronic double plates. The system consists of the following five parts from bottom to top sequentially: an infrastructure as a service (iaaS) layer, a as a service (PaaS) layer, a software as a service (SaaS) layer, a content aggregation service layer and a user terminal namely the electronic double plate. The system can conduct effective storage, organization and management on the massive, isomerous and distributed teaching resources, provide high-efficiency learning services and meet the concurrent access requirements of a great number of users.

technical field [0001] The invention relates to a teaching resource management system, in particular to a teaching resource management system applied to electronic double boards. Background technique [0002] Teaching resource management is the process of realizing the established teaching goals through the planning, organization, coordination and evaluation of teaching resources. The management of teaching resources includes the management of hardware resources and software resources.
